What Is the Cost of Living Near Philadelphia?

Understanding the cost of living near Philadelphia is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Restoreframes.
Philadelphia's Cost of Living Index is approximately 101.2 (1.2% more expensive than US average; 4.2% more than PA average). Major historic city, housing varies by neighborhood but can be high in Center City. SEPTA. When planning your budget based on a salary from Restoreframes,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,200+ A significant portion of Restoreframes sal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$96 (SEPTA TransPass monthly)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$630 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$730+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,866 - $4,566+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
